China: Chipmaker Micron failed safety assessment

BEIJING: China’s cybersecurity watchdog mentioned Sunday US chipmaker Micron had failed a countrywide safety probe and advised “operators of crucial data infrastructure” to forestall buying its merchandise. The probe used to be the newest escalation within the ongoing chip warfare between the USA and China, with Washington having a look to bring to an end Beijing’s get entry to to essentially the most complex semiconductors. It additionally got here as China tightened the enforcement of its nationwide safety and anti-espionage rules.

Micron’s merchandise “have reasonably critical doable community safety problems, which pose a significant safety possibility to China’s crucial data infrastructure provide chain and have an effect on China’s nationwide safety”, the cybersecurity management mentioned in a observation. “Operators of crucial data infrastructure in China must prevent buying Micron merchandise.” Beijing introduced a cybersecurity assessment in March of goods offered within the nation by way of Micron, one of the most global’s main chip producers.

The chip warfare between Beijing and Washington escalated closing 12 months when the USA imposed restrictions on China’s get entry to to high-end chips, chipmaking apparatus and instrument used to design semiconductors. Washington cited nationwide safety issues, and mentioned it sought after to stop “delicate applied sciences with army packages” from being bought by way of China’s military and intelligence products and services. America imposed centered controls at the skill of home trade leaders to promote their merchandise in a foreign country. It has additionally sought to steer key allies to apply go well with.

The Netherlands and Japan — each main producers of specialised semiconductor era apparatus — have not too long ago introduced new restrictions on exporting sure merchandise, however with out naming China. Beijing has slammed the strikes as “US bullying ways” and accused Washington of “technological terrorism”, vowing that such controls will most effective beef up its unravel to reach self-reliance within the sector.

The advance of a powerful home semiconductor trade has been a longstanding purpose of the Chinese language executive, which has invested billions of greenbacks in home chip corporations. Chips are the lifeblood of the trendy world economic system, powering the whole lot from automobiles to smartphones, and they’re forecast to transform a $1 trillion trade globally by way of 2030. Nowhere is their crucial nature extra visual than in China, the sector’s second-largest economic system, which is dependent upon a gradual provide of overseas chips for its massive electronics production base. In 2021, China imported semiconductors price $430 billion—greater than it spent on oil. — AFP
